A recent social media post by JAMB candidate Haruna Ibrahim has gone viral after he shared his 2024 UTME result, revealing an aggregate score of just 17. The breakdown of his scores includes: English – 3, Physics – 4, Biology – 5, and Chemistry – 5. In a humorous caption accompanying a screenshot of his result, Ibrahim wrote, “JAMB, why una go send me seat number instead of my JAMB result?? #jambresult.” When questioned about the authenticity of the result, he confirmed its legitimacy by replying, “Na my result.”
The post has elicited a wave of reactions on social media, with users expressing a mix of shock, sympathy, and amusement. One user, @carson_cater, commented, “Jesus is this even possible,” while another quipped, “If you be my son i for wound you.” @DebrahNelson5 added, “Be like u nor even sit down for the exam ooo.”
While some question the authenticity of the result, Ibrahim maintains that it is genuine. His post has sparked discussions about academic performance and the pressures faced by students during examinations.
